Sammy's Flood, 1954
Sammy's Flood, 1954
Photo: ArthurP
Views: 2,541
Item #: 30293
Following on from my previous photo of Sammy's Flood, a photo taken from the "wobbly flagstones"looking across Sammy's. The houses in the background, Liverpool Road & Crompton Street. The trolley bus wires can just about be seen. The 'bus depot would be among the buildings on the left. Maybe Hindley South station on the extreme right.
